Variability of Circumstellar Emission from Dust Envelopes Around Carbon Stars
Authors:A. Blanco  A. Borghesi  E. Epifani  S. Fonti  V. Orofino  F. Strafella
Affiliation:(1) Department of Physics, University of Lecce, C.P. 193, 73100 Lecce, Italy
Abstract:
The main constituents of the dust, produced around late-type carbon stars, are thought to be carbon and silicon carbide (SiC), although their exact nature is not yet well established. This subject has been addressed by several authors and good fits of a large number of IRAS sources (chosen among the carbon stars exhibiting the SiC feature at about 11.3 µm) were obtained. In this work we use the same procedure on a limited number of objects, of the same type, taking into account the variability of such sources and the changes induced in their IR spectra. For this purpose, the chosen stars have been observed with a spectral resolution higher than that available for the IRAS data (λ/Δλ ? 50), using the CGS3 instrument of the UKIRT telescope, both in the low (λ/Δλ ? 160) and in the high (λ/Δλ ? 500) resolution configuration. The results are discussed and some preliminary conclusions are drawn.
